Ecological Effect of Improper Disposal



When transformer oil is incorrectly gotten rid of, it can result in serious ecological repercussions that jeopardize both environments and public health and wellness. Transformer oil frequently consists of unsafe substances, including polychlorinated biphenyls (PCBs), which can seep right into dirt and water systems. This contamination postures significant threats to aquatic life, as toxins can collect in the food web, impacting types diversity and ecosystem balance.


The seepage of infected oil into groundwater resources can threaten drinking water products, resulting in serious health issues for local communities. Exposure to harmful materials in transformer oil can cause negative health effects, consisting of neurological damages, reproductive problems, and raised cancer threat.


Furthermore, inappropriate disposal methods, such as incineration, can launch unsafe emissions into the environment, adding to air contamination and aggravating environment change. The cumulative effect of these methods not only harms the immediate atmosphere yet also undermines worldwide sustainability initiatives.


Resolving the ecological effect of incorrect transformer oil disposal is essential for shielding communities and advertising public wellness. Taking on efficient recycling techniques is crucial to alleviate these risks and promote a more sustainable energy landscape.

Steps to Reuse Transformer Oil

The primary step includes analyzing the condition of the oil through sampling and testing, which recognizes pollutants such as water, particulates, and polychlorinated biphenyls (PCBs) Based on the outcomes, suitable reusing techniques can be identified


Following, the oil needs to be drained from the transformer utilizing safe and certified procedures to avoid spills. It is crucial to make use of equipment that decreases contact with air and dampness, protecting the oil's quality. As soon as drained, the oil must be saved in approved containers that are clearly identified and made to stop leakages.


Consequently, the oil can undertake purification procedures important link such as centrifugation, vacuum cleaner, or filtration purification to remove pollutants. It is important to stick to local policies throughout this stage, ensuring that any contaminated materials is taken care of according to legal demands.
